v2ray ipv6设置详解

目录

1. 什么是 IPv6

IPv6 (Internet Protocol version 6) 是互联网协议的下一代版本,它旨在解决 IPv4 地址空间耗尽的问题。与 IPv4 相比,IPv6 提供了更大的地址空间、改进的头部格式、更好的质量服务支持等优势。IPv6 的出现为互联网的发展提供了新的机遇和挑战。

2. 为什么要使用 v2ray IPv6

使用 v2ray IPv6 可以带来以下优势:

  • 地址空间更大: IPv6 提供了更大的地址空间,可以更好地支持未来互联网的发展需求。
  • 性能更优: IPv6 在数据包处理、路由等方面相比 IPv4 有所改进,可以提升网络性能。
  • 安全性更强: IPv6 在安全性方面做了进一步的优化,如支持 IPsec 等。
  • 未来性更好: IPv6 被视为互联网发展的未来方向,使用 v2ray IPv6 可以更好地适应未来的网络环境。

3. 如何在 v2ray 中设置 IPv6

3.1 配置服务端

  1. 在服务端的 v2ray 配置文件中,添加以下内容:

{ “inbounds”: [ { “port”: 10086, “protocol”: “vmess”, “settings”: { “clients”: [ { “id”: “your-uuid”, “alterId”: 64 } ] }, “streamSettings”: { “network”: “tcp”, “security”: “none”, “tcpSettings”: { “headerType”: “none” }, “sockopt”: { “ipv6”: true } } } ], “outbounds”: [ { “protocol”: “freedom”, “settings”: { “domainStrategy”: “UseIPv6” } } ]}

  1. streamSettings 中添加 "sockopt": {"ipv6": true} 以启用 IPv6 支持。
  2. outbounds 中添加 "domainStrategy": "UseIPv6" 以确保 v2ray 优先使用 IPv6 进行连接。
  3. 保存配置文件并重启 v2ray 服务。

3.2 配置客户端

  1. 在客户端的 v2ray 配置文件中,添加以下内容:

{ “inbounds”: [ { “port”: 1080, “protocol”: “socks”, “settings”: { “udp”: true } } ], “outbounds”: [ { “protocol”: “vmess”, “settings”: { “vnext”: [ { “address”: “your-server-ipv6-address”, “port”: 10086, “users”: [ { “id”: “your-uuid”, “alterId”: 64 } ] } ] }, “streamSettings”: { “network”: “tcp”, “security”: “none”, “tcpSettings”: { “headerType”: “none” }, “sockopt”: { “ipv6”: true } } } ]}

  1. "address" 字段设置为服务端的 IPv6 地址。
  2. "streamSettings" 中添加 "sockopt": {"ipv6": true} 以启用 IPv6 支持。
  3. 保存配置文件并重启 v2ray 客户端。

4. IPv6 常见问题解答

4.1 如何检查 IPv6 是否正常工作

您可以通过以下方式检查 IPv6 是否正常工作:

  • 在命令行中执行 ping6 www.google.comtraceroute6 www.google.com。如果能够成功 ping 通或 traceroute,说明 IPv6 连接正常。
  • 访问 IPv6 测试网站检查 IPv6 连接状态。

4.2 v2ray IPv6 和 IPv4 有什么区别

v2ray IPv6 和 IPv4 的主要区别包括:

  • 地址格式: IPv6 地址使用 128 位,而 IPv4 地址使用 32 位。
  • 头部格式: IPv6 头部更简洁,去掉了一些不必要的字段,提高了处理效率。
  • QoS 支持: IPv6 在 QoS 方面有更好的支持,可以更好地满足实时应用的需求。
  • 安全性: IPv6 在安全性方面做了改进,如支持 IPsec 等。

4.3 IPv6 和 IPv4 哪个更快

一般情况下,IPv6 相比 IPv4 具有以下性能优势:

  • 更简单的头部格式: IPv6 头部更简洁,减少了处理开销,提高了传输效率。
  • 更好的 QoS 支持: IPv6 在 QoS 方面的支持更完善,可以更好地满足实时应用的需求。
  • 更好的路由效率: IPv6 的路由算法和机制更优化,可以提高路由效率。

但具体性能差异还需根据网络环境、应用场景等因素而定。

4.4 IPv6 是否安全

IPv6 在安全性方面做了以下改进:

  • 内置 IPsec 支持: IPv6 原生支持 IPsec,提高了数据传输的安全性。
  • 更好的 DDoS 防御: IPv6 地址空间更大,可以更好地抵御 DDoS 攻击。
  • 更完善的安全机制: IPv6 在诸如身份验证、加密等方面有更完善的安全机制。

总的来说,IPv6 相比 IPv4 在安全性方面有所提升,但仍需要配合其他安全措施来确保网络安全。

正文完